Loading kernel/signal.c +2 −4 Original line number Original line Diff line number Diff line Loading @@ -2138,8 +2138,7 @@ static void do_jobctl_trap(void) } } } } static int ptrace_signal(int signr, siginfo_t *info, static int ptrace_signal(int signr, siginfo_t *info) struct pt_regs *regs, void *cookie) { { ptrace_signal_deliver(); ptrace_signal_deliver(); /* /* Loading Loading @@ -2265,8 +2264,7 @@ int get_signal_to_deliver(siginfo_t *info, struct k_sigaction *return_ka, break; /* will return 0 */ break; /* will return 0 */ if (unlikely(current->ptrace) && signr != SIGKILL) { if (unlikely(current->ptrace) && signr != SIGKILL) { signr = ptrace_signal(signr, info, signr = ptrace_signal(signr, info); regs, cookie); if (!signr) if (!signr) continue; continue; } } Loading Loading
kernel/signal.c +2 −4 Original line number Original line Diff line number Diff line Loading @@ -2138,8 +2138,7 @@ static void do_jobctl_trap(void) } } } } static int ptrace_signal(int signr, siginfo_t *info, static int ptrace_signal(int signr, siginfo_t *info) struct pt_regs *regs, void *cookie) { { ptrace_signal_deliver(); ptrace_signal_deliver(); /* /* Loading Loading @@ -2265,8 +2264,7 @@ int get_signal_to_deliver(siginfo_t *info, struct k_sigaction *return_ka, break; /* will return 0 */ break; /* will return 0 */ if (unlikely(current->ptrace) && signr != SIGKILL) { if (unlikely(current->ptrace) && signr != SIGKILL) { signr = ptrace_signal(signr, info, signr = ptrace_signal(signr, info); regs, cookie); if (!signr) if (!signr) continue; continue; } } Loading